Introduction to the Netgear XR1000

The Netgear XR1000 is designed to deliver fast, stable internet connections with support for Wi-Fi 6 technology. Its advanced features include OFDMA, MU-MIMO, and a powerful processor, making it suitable for demanding tasks such as online gaming during extended sessions.

Key Features Relevant to Gaming Marathons

  • Wi-Fi 6 Support: Ensures faster speeds and lower latency.
  • Dual-Band Connectivity: Separates gaming traffic from other network activities.
  • Quality of Service (QoS): Prioritizes gaming packets for smoother gameplay.
  • Multiple Antennas: Enhances signal strength and coverage.
  • Advanced Security: Protects against cyber threats during long gaming sessions.

Performance Testing Methodology

To evaluate the XR1000’s performance, tests were conducted over a 48-hour gaming marathon. Key metrics measured included download and upload speeds, latency, jitter, and packet loss. The router was connected to a high-speed fiber optic internet service, and multiple gaming devices were used simultaneously.

Testing Environment

The testing environment consisted of a dedicated gaming room with minimal interference. Devices included gaming PCs, consoles, and VR headsets. The router was placed centrally to optimize coverage, and network traffic was monitored continuously.

Results Overview

The XR1000 demonstrated impressive performance metrics during the marathon:

  • Average Download Speed: 950 Mbps
  • Average Upload Speed: 150 Mbps
  • Latency: 12 ms
  • Jitter: 3 ms
  • Packet Loss: Less than 0.1%

These results indicate a stable and fast connection, ideal for uninterrupted gaming marathons in 2026.

Additional Observations

During testing, the router maintained high performance even with multiple devices active. The QoS feature effectively prioritized gaming traffic, reducing lag spikes. The router’s coverage was sufficient for a large gaming area, and the security features provided peace of mind for extended online sessions.
